Saturday’s scene: Sitting on a Golden Throne
In Bangkok’s Grand Palace, Buddha sits on a golden throne surrounded by semi-precious jewels that glitter in the afternoon sun. Alan and I discovered this grand scene on an overnight cruise excursion to Bangkok, Thailand while on a 52-day cruise from Seward to Singapore on Regent Seven Seas Mariner.
